Detailed Solution
Direction ratios of AB¯,BC¯ ,CA¯are respectively are 3−λ,0,1,λ−1,−2,3,−2,2,−4. In right angle triangle, right angle may occur at any Bvertex AB¯,BC¯ If the right angle is at the vertex then the dot product of is zero. 3−λλ−1+3=03λ−3−λ2+λ+3=0λ2−4λ=0λλ−4=0 It givesλ=0,4If the right angle is at the vertex C, then the dot product of AC¯,BC¯ is zero −23−λ−4−12=02λ−2+16=02λ+14=0λ=−7 It gives λ=−7 If the right angle is at the vertex Athen the dot product of AC¯,AB¯ is zero −23−λ+20−41=0−6+2λ−4=02λ=10λ=5 It gives λ=5Therefore, sum of all the possible values of λ is 2
